From 5e84b114cba06681f96ca9e4ffe565ef7811898b Mon Sep 17 00:00:00 2001 From: 啊鑫 <t2856754968@163.com> Date: 星期三, 09 四月 2025 20:13:08 +0800 Subject: [PATCH] 接口解析的实体类确认 --- src/main/java/com/gs/xiaomi/dto/BoxItem.java | 123 ++++++++++++++++++++-------------------- 1 files changed, 61 insertions(+), 62 deletions(-) diff --git a/src/main/java/com/gs/xiaomi/dto/BoxItem.java b/src/main/java/com/gs/xiaomi/dto/BoxItem.java index c24f7fe..11ae017 100644 --- a/src/main/java/com/gs/xiaomi/dto/BoxItem.java +++ b/src/main/java/com/gs/xiaomi/dto/BoxItem.java @@ -11,96 +11,95 @@ @Data public class BoxItem { - /* 鐗╂祦鍖呰淇℃伅 */ - @XmlElement(name = "BOX_SEQ") - private String boxSeq; // 绠卞崟搴忓彿 + @XmlElement(name = "box_seq") + private String boxSeq; // 绠卞崟娴佹按鍙� - @XmlElement(name = "BOX_NO") - private String boxNo; // 绠卞彿 + @XmlElement(name = "box_no") + private String boxNo; // 鍖呰绠卞敮涓�鏍囪瘑 - @XmlElement(name = "CARTONID") - private String cartonid; // 灏忕背绠卞彿 + @XmlElement(name = "cartonid") + private String cartonid; // 灏忕背涓撶敤绠卞彿锛堝姞瀵嗘牸寮忥級 - /* 閲囪喘涓庡崟鎹俊鎭� */ - @XmlElement(name = "ZZASN") - private String zzasn; // 閫佽揣鍗曞彿 + /* 閲囪喘涓庡崟鎹俊鎭紙6涓牳蹇冨瓧娈碉級 */ + @XmlElement(name = "zzasn") + private String zzasn; // 鍏ㄧ悆缁熶竴閫佽揣鍗曞彿 + @XmlElement(name = "matnr") + private String matnr; // 鍥介檯鐗╂枡缂栫爜 - @XmlElement(name = "MATNR") - private String matnr; // 鐗╂枡缂栧彿 + @XmlElement(name = "maktx") + private String maktx; // 澶氳瑷�鐗╂枡鎻忚堪 - @XmlElement(name = "MAKTX") - private String maktx; // 鐗╂枡鎻忚堪 + /* 瑙勬牸涓庢暟閲忎綋绯伙紙18涓閲忓瓧娈碉級 */ + @XmlElement(name = "pc_qty") + private String pcQty; // 瀹為檯鍙戣揣浠舵暟 - /* 瑙勬牸涓庢暟閲� */ - @XmlElement(name = "PC_QTY") - private String pcQty; // 鍙戣揣鏁伴噺 + @XmlElement(name = "lot_no") + private String lotNo; // 鎵樼洏鍞竴缂栧彿 - @XmlElement(name = "LOT_NO") - private String lotNo; // 鎵樼洏鍙� + @XmlElement(name = "ntgew_p") + private String ntgewP; // 鍗曚欢鍑�閲嶏紙鍏�/浠讹級 - @XmlElement(name = "NTGEW_P") - private String ntgewP; // 鍗曚欢鍑�閲�(G/PCS) + @XmlElement(name = "brgew_p") + private String brgewP; // 鍗曠姣涢噸锛堝崈鍏�/绠憋級 - @XmlElement(name = "BRGEW_P") - private String brgewP; // 鍗曠姣涢噸(KG/绠�) + @XmlElement(name = "lot_size") + private String lotSize; // 鎵樼洏瑁呰浇瑙勬牸 - @XmlElement(name = "LOT_SIZE") - private String lotSize; // 鎵樼洏灏哄(m) + @XmlElement(name = "box_size") + private String boxSize; // 鏍囧噯鍖栫浣撳昂瀵� - @XmlElement(name = "BOX_SIZE") - private String boxSize; // 鍗曠灏哄(cm) + @XmlElement(name = "total_vlume") + private String totalVlume; // 鍚墭鐩樻�讳綋绉� - @XmlElement(name = "TOTAL_VLUME") - private String totalVlume; // 鍚墭浣撶Н(m鲁) + @XmlElement(name = "box_qty") + private String boxQty; // 鎬荤鏁� - @XmlElement(name = "BOX_QTY") - private String boxQty; // 绠辨暟 + @XmlElement(name = "ebeln") + private String ebeln; // 閲囪喘璁㈠崟鍙� - @XmlElement(name = "EBELN") - private String ebeln; // 閲囪喘鍑瘉鍙� + @XmlElement(name = "ebelp") + private String ebelp; // 閲囪喘璁㈠崟琛屽彿 - @XmlElement(name = "EBELP") - private String ebelp; // 閲囪喘鍑瘉椤圭洰缂栧彿 + @XmlElement(name = "box_spec") + private String boxSpec; // 鍗曠瀹归噺锛堜欢/绠憋級 - @XmlElement(name = "BOX_SPEC") - private String boxSpec; // 鍗曠鍖呰(pcs/绠�) + @XmlElement(name = "ntgew") + private String ntgew; // 鎬诲噣閲嶏紙鑷姩璁$畻鍊硷級 - @XmlElement(name = "NTGEW") - private String ntgew; // 鎬诲噣閲�=PC_QTY*NTGEW_P + @XmlElement(name = "brgew") + private String brgew; // 鎬绘瘺閲嶏紙鍚寘瑁咃級 - @XmlElement(name = "BRGEW") - private String brgew; // 鎬绘瘺閲� + @XmlElement(name = "meins") + private String meins; // 鍥介檯璁¢噺鍗曚綅 - @XmlElement(name = "MEINS") - private String meins; // 璁¢噺鍗曚綅 + @XmlElement(name = "l_m") + private String lM; // 鎵樼洏闀垮害锛堢背锛� - @XmlElement(name = "BRAND") - private String brand; // 鍝佺墝 + @XmlElement(name = "w_m") + private String wM; // 鎵樼洏瀹藉害锛堢背锛� - @XmlElement(name = "PLACE") - private String place; // 浜у湴 + @XmlElement(name = "h_m") + private String hM; // 鎵樼洏鍫嗛珮锛堢背锛� - @XmlElement(name = "IMCLR") - private String imclr; // 杩涘彛鎶ュ叧鏍囪瘑 + /* 鍟嗗搧涓庣洃绠′俊鎭紙7涓叧閿瓧娈碉級 */ + @XmlElement(name = "brand") + private String brand; // 鍝佺墝璁よ瘉鏍囪瘑 - @XmlElement(name = "MODELNUMBER") - private String modelnumber; // 鍨嬪彿 + @XmlElement(name = "place") + private String place; // 鍘熶骇鍦扮紪鐮� - @XmlElement(name = "MATNR_JG") - private String matnrJg; // 鐩戠鏉′欢 + @XmlElement(name = "imclr") + private String imclr; // 娴峰叧鎶ュ叧鏍囪瘑 - @XmlElement(name = "MATNR_JYJY") - private String matnrJyjy; // 妫�楠屾鐤� + @XmlElement(name = "modelnumber") + private String modelnumber; // 鍥介檯鍨嬪彿缂栫爜 - @XmlElement(name = "L_M") - private String lM; // 鎵樼洏闀�(m) + @XmlElement(name = "matnr_jg") + private String matnrJg; // 娴峰叧鐩戠鏉′欢 - @XmlElement(name = "W_M") - private String wM; // 鎵樼洏瀹�(m) - - @XmlElement(name = "H_M") - private String hM; // 鎵樼洏楂�(m) + @XmlElement(name = "matnr_jyjy") + private String matnrJyjy; // 妫�楠屾鐤唬鐮� } -- Gitblit v1.9.3